Do You Offer Emergency Septic And Grease Trap Pumping?
Yes. Emergency septic pumping service and emergency grease trap pumping both run same-day in Tustin when a tank backs up or a restaurant's interceptor hits capacity. A grease interceptor typically needs pumping once fats, oils, grease and solids reach 25 percent of the liquid depth, and once it crosses that line, waiting even a day risks a backup into the kitchen. Residential septic tanks are usually pumped every 3 to 5 years under normal use, but a sudden slow drain, gurgling pipes or standing water in the yard means that schedule is already broken and the tank needs attention now, not at the next routine visit. Speed depends on truck position and unit type, but standard units move fastest because delivery only needs about 60 feet of straight clearance for roll-off and larger equipment, while a standard toilet unit, at roughly 44 by 48 inches on the ground and 92 inches tall, can be hand-placed almost anywhere a dolly fits. For ADA accessibility during an emergency swap, ADA Standards 213.2 requires that at least 5 percent of a clustered set of single-user units be accessible, with a minimum of one, and our dispatch team accounts for that automatically once you tell us headcount.
